Output 3246825732c38ef170768836f13a384f849036a038a717e3fd5e8a0d9c8bcb1d:5

value
15850272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82e5790669aae1faefd09c19e048c914c806f0df OP_EQUAL
address
MKqGyR126mswXd8Czt13ooTkqhHHWJW5cd
transaction
3246825732c38ef170768836f13a384f849036a038a717e3fd5e8a0d9c8bcb1d
spent
true